Output 53e804e3c0b048d9e2f9e28ea1a07cf46c71a0315b9d76075cecb203b4b49a59:1

value
170153
script pubkey
OP_0 OP_PUSHBYTES_20 90f5cc6ad64b893185b765f0e8417849a558dd45
address
bc1qjr6uc6kkfwynrpdhvhcwsstcfxj43h29fsw9pz
transaction
53e804e3c0b048d9e2f9e28ea1a07cf46c71a0315b9d76075cecb203b4b49a59
confirmations
138898
spent
true